Control System for Steam Generator Impulse Safety Devices for Rivne NPP

The delivery set of the Control System for Steam Generator Impulse Safety Devices is designed to modernize the existing control system for power units No. 1 and No. 2 of Rivne NPP. The Control System for Steam Generator Impulse Safety Devices was designed and manufactured by Radiy’s specialists in November 2025.  Radiy’s engineers modernized the remote and automatic control as well as the power control circuit of the steam generator impulse safety valves, which are designed to protect the SG from steam pressure increase.

The system was designed in line with the technical specifications approved by the Rivne NPP, the State Nuclear Regulatory Inspectorate of Ukraine, and finalized by Energoatom. The Control System for Steam Generator Impulse Safety Devices passed all necessary cybersecurity checks and a full suite of electromagnetic compatibility tests.

Radiy’s engineers improved the power control circuit by adding monitoring of control currents and integrity of control circuits for safety valve electromagnets, and equipped it with a diagnostic system providing continuous readiness monitoring of control circuits to execute emergency SG protection commands when needed.

Accordingly, Radiy's Control System for Steam Generator Impulse Safety Devices provides precise and rapid control of impulse safety devices, which play a key role in protecting equipment from emergency overloads and stabilizing steam generator parameters under various power unit operating modes.

The obsolete equipment had lost vendor support and maintainability, lacked control channel redundancy and electrical supply circuit duplication to facilitate testing and repairs.

The implementation of the upgraded control system will enable the Rivne NPP to improve its technological stability, compliance with modern nuclear and radiation safety requirements, and strengthen the overall operational reliability of the plant.
